Improved Drug Delivery Systems with HPMC 200000
Hydroxypropyl methylcellulose (HPMC) is a versatile polymer that finds extensive applications in various industries. One of its key uses is in the development of improved drug delivery systems. HPMC 200000, a specific grade of HPMC, has gained significant attention in the pharmaceutical industry due to its unique properties and benefits.
HPMC 200000 is a water-soluble polymer derived from cellulose. It is widely used as a pharmaceutical excipient, primarily due to its ability to modify drug release profiles. This polymer can be used to control the release of drugs, ensuring optimal therapeutic efficacy and patient compliance.
One of the key benefits of using HPMC 200000 in drug delivery systems is its ability to form a gel-like matrix when hydrated. This gel matrix acts as a barrier, controlling the diffusion of drugs from the dosage form. By adjusting the concentration of HPMC 200000, the drug release rate can be tailored to meet specific requirements. This is particularly useful for drugs that require sustained release over an extended period.
Furthermore, HPMC 200000 exhibits excellent film-forming properties. This makes it an ideal choice for the development of oral drug delivery systems such as tablets and capsules. The polymer can be used to coat the drug particles, providing protection and controlling the release of the drug. This not only improves the stability of the drug but also enhances its bioavailability.
In addition to its film-forming properties, HPMC 200000 also acts as a binder in tablet formulations. It helps to hold the tablet ingredients together, ensuring the tablet remains intact during handling and transportation. This is particularly important for tablets that are intended for prolonged storage or for those that require a delayed release.
Another advantage of using HPMC 200000 in drug delivery systems is its compatibility with a wide range of active pharmaceutical ingredients (APIs). This polymer is inert and does not interact with the drug molecules, ensuring the stability and efficacy of the drug. It also exhibits good compatibility with other excipients commonly used in pharmaceutical formulations, making it a versatile choice for formulators.
Moreover, HPMC 200000 is a non-toxic and biocompatible polymer, making it suitable for use in various drug delivery systems. It has been extensively studied and approved by regulatory authorities for use in pharmaceutical applications. This ensures the safety and efficacy of the drug products formulated using HPMC 200000.

HPMC 200000 as a Versatile Binder in Industrial Applications
HPMC 200000, also known as Hydroxypropyl Methylcellulose, is a versatile binder that finds extensive use in various industrial applications. This compound is derived from cellulose, a natural polymer found in plants, and is modified to enhance its properties. HPMC 200000 offers a wide range of benefits, making it a popular choice in industries such as construction, pharmaceuticals, and food.
One of the primary applications of HPMC 200000 is in the construction industry. It is commonly used as a binder in cement-based products, such as tile adhesives, grouts, and renders. The addition of HPMC 200000 improves the workability and adhesion of these products, making them easier to apply and enhancing their overall performance. Moreover, HPMC 200000 acts as a water retention agent, preventing the premature drying of cement-based materials and ensuring proper hydration. This property is particularly beneficial in hot and dry climates, where rapid evaporation can compromise the quality of construction work.
In the pharmaceutical industry, HPMC 200000 is widely utilized as a binder in tablet formulations. Tablets are commonly made by compressing a mixture of active pharmaceutical ingredients and excipients. HPMC 200000 acts as a binder, holding the particles together and providing the necessary cohesion for tablet formation. Additionally, HPMC 200000 offers controlled release properties, allowing for the gradual release of drugs over an extended period. This is particularly advantageous for medications that require sustained release, such as pain relievers or anti-diabetic drugs.
The food industry also benefits from the use of HPMC 200000. It is commonly employed as a thickener, stabilizer, and emulsifier in various food products. HPMC 200000 enhances the texture and consistency of foods, providing a smooth and creamy mouthfeel. It is often used in dairy products, sauces, and dressings to improve their stability and prevent phase separation. Furthermore, HPMC 200000 is a vegetarian alternative to gelatin, making it suitable for use in vegetarian and vegan food products.
Another notable application of HPMC 200000 is in the production of personal care products. It is commonly used in cosmetics, such as creams, lotions, and shampoos, as a thickening agent and emulsion stabilizer. HPMC 200000 improves the viscosity of these products, allowing for better spreadability and enhanced sensory experience. Additionally, it helps to stabilize oil-in-water emulsions, preventing phase separation and ensuring product stability.
